About the role

The Commercial Specialized Lending Closer processes and supports core operational functions within Commercial Loan Specialty Financing (e.g., Sponsor Finance, Equipment Finance, Sports Finance, Corporate Finance) while ensuring compliance with department procedures, corporate policies, compliance, audit, and legal requirements. This role maintains in-depth knowledge of all functions within the Specialty Finance groups to support and process as needed, serves as a subject matter expert (SME) on initiatives, and supports all projects within the assigned area.

Responsibilities

  • Serve as the main contact point with Specialty Finance teams and other financial institutions, responding to or initiating complex requests.
  • Read and interpret complex legal credit agreements and related documentation, collaborating with attorneys to ensure all required closing documentation is accurate.
  • Analyze incoming loan approval packages for all necessary items (e.g., approval, collateral, signers, guarantors) to ensure proper documentation is produced based on product and approval terms.
  • Complete special processing for high-value, unique loan relationships as agreed upon by the bank.
  • Independently manage all aspects of a deal from post-approval to closing.
  • Work with Treasury Management to ensure all borrower information is shared.
  • Complete standard and non-standard document review, processing, and validation for funding new syndicated, participated, or Specialty Finance transactions.
  • Initiate loan activity (funding, repricing, payment) as instructed by the client in accordance with credit agreements.
  • Calculate and track complex interest and fee accruals at various rate levels across changing lender distributions.
  • Initiate and reconcile funds' movements in accordance with client/lender instructions.
  • Research issues for relationship managers, client services, and customers.
  • Monitor and escalate past due principal, interest, and fees to ensure accurate loan accounting and timely client invoices.
  • Maintain margin changes and communicate updates to the bank group.
  • Provide information as requested by clients, business partners, or lenders.
  • Serve as the department’s escalation point for issues, providing timely and proactive communications with partners and stakeholders.
  • Assist with resolving complex transactions.
  • Work with credit, audit, and compliance to maintain loan portfolios, ensuring proper documentation and core system reporting accuracy.
  • Process participation/syndicated loan transactions with Loan Servicing.
  • Identify, recommend, and enhance processing activities to deliver exceptional customer experiences.
  • Complete cross-training in all disciplines/functions of the Specialty Team and serve as backup for all team functions.
  • Provide project support from department-level to bank-level initiatives, utilizing and challenging mid- to high-level procedures.
  • Assist with management requests to support department audits.
  • Participate in system testing, which may occur during non-business hours.
  • Assist with administrative tasks associated with the terms of a Credit Agreement.
  • Perform quality control on new deals, restructures, and amendments by verifying system setup accuracy.
  • Collaborate with team members to ensure a timely, smooth customer experience.
  • Train designated team members on the end-to-end process.
  • Provide backup support for Trade Services and Letter of Credit products.
  • Ensure compliance with Northwest’s policies and procedures, as well as federal/state regulations.
  • Navigate Microsoft Office Software, department-specific applications, and other computer tools to maximize efficiency.
  • Work as part of a team and with on-site equipment.
